POSITION SPECIFIC DETAILS:
- Perform daily activities as defined by management to support
engineering.
- Performing system repairs, software and hardware upgrades
- Installation of coax, Ethernet, and fiber optics cabling
- Building racks and installing equipment following rack
elevation and wiring diagrams
- Able to work in priority order as defined by management and/or
project leads.
- Assist with lab moves as well as cleaning and organization
efforts.
- Lab inventory tracking and updating
- Swapping and installing different lab and testing
equipment
- Reviewing logs and providing feedback
- Provide daily status report and updates on tasking
- Organize the lab equipment keep the lab tight and clean.
- Using problem solving skills to solve issues that might arise
in the lab
- Support if needed running testing
- Install tools and software on PCs
- Maintain lab PCs and debug any tools issues that arise from
automation.
- Monitor test results and report issues as they arise
